What happens if you take Suboxone after methadone?
SUBOXONE FILM may cause withdrawal symptoms if taken too soon after methadone or an illicit opioid. During your treatment, your doctor may increase your dose of SUBOXONE FILM up to a maximum daily dose of 32mg, depending upon your response to treatment.

Does methadone give you a buzz?
People in methadone programs don't use methadone to get high because the dosage they receive is calibrated to prevent it. Recovering individuals who participate in methadone programs do report feeling mild euphoric and sedative effects during the first few days of treatment.

Does methadone show up on a drug test?
Will methadone show up on a drug test? Methadone will not result in a positive test for opiates such as morphine or heroin. The only way for a company or other organization to detect methadone is to test for it specifically, which is not a common practice.
